octave doesn't recognize end as an index
Example:
>> foo=[1 2 3]
foo =
1 2 3
>> foo(end)
error: 'a' undefined near line 9 column 12
error: called from
end at line 9 column 5
error: evaluating argument list element number 1
error: called from
end at line 9 column 5
error: evaluating argument list element number 1
In addition, the library function index also fails:
